    Ok, back on track now, after that long detour, and yeh, Akihabara is just lots of electronics, comics and games stores, so we all got a decent amount of shopping done, especially Ronald, who bought a bunch of books and what not. We then found our way to a maid cafe, one which was over a few levels, and it was packed. From the moment we entered, there were lots of high pitched voices and bright strobe lights. That shock of sights and sounds that I was expecting finally kicked in, and I loved it. There would be little performances on the stage every hour, and when food was delivered, there'd be the "moé! moé! chooo", with the accompanying gestures/dance routine, that Chris and I have now perfected. There's probably a page or two I could write about the thing, but suffice it to say, it was awesome, and I want to go again! We got photos with various maids, so stay tuned for that.
     
    Dinner was at the posh posh posh Roppongi Hills mall, although the mall is just one part of a little city within Roppongi, with millions of restaurants, fancy boutique-like clothing stores, a cinema complex, and a Bentley dealer for god sakes! I had some nifty tempura, and then dessert was at an ice-cream place, where they plop a scoop of ice-cream on this cold stone, and then add in other toppings and then dump it in a waffle cone; YUM.
